Hi,

I keep getting the blue screen of death and this is the name that keeps
showing up:
ALCXSENS.SYS


There are numerous hits on Google but none tells where to find a replacement
driver. At least I think it's a driver. No further mention of how to
correct the problem.

Can anyone help? Thank you in advance.

This is for your soundcard. Get drivers from:

1. The card mftr.'s website; OR
2. The motherboard mftr.'s website if onboard video; OR
3. The OEM's website for your specific machine if you have an OEM
computer (HP, Dell, Sony, etc.).

Read the installation instructions on the website where you get the
drivers. Do not install drivers from Windows Update.

If you have a locally built computer or it was built by "someone" and
you don't know what hardware you've got, use a system inventory program
like Belarc Advisor or Everest Home (both free) to determine exactly
what your sound device is.
